Spiral Classifier for Mineral Processing
This spiral classifier separates materials based on differences in sedimentation speed within a liquid. It is used in mineral processing for classifying ore pulp, washing sand, and desliming.

High-Efficiency Mineral Processing
The Spiral Classifier is a reliable gravity-based separation unit designed for ore processing plants. It utilizes the difference in sedimentation speeds of solid particles in a liquid medium to accurately categorize material by granularity and density. Featuring a durable construction with a cast iron spiral axle and heavy-duty armor plate body, this machine is ideal for closed-circuit grinding, mineral classification, and desliming operations.

Technical Specifications
| Model | Diameter (mm) | Power (kW) | Weight (t) |
|---|---|---|---|
| FG-3 | 300 | 1.1 | 0.7 |
| FG-5 | 500 | 1.1 | 1.6 |
| FG-7 | 750 | 3 | 2.7 |
| FG-10 | 1,000 | 5.5 | 4 |
| FG-12 | 1,200 | 7.5/2.2 | 8.5 |
| FG-15 | 1,500 | 7.5/2.2 | 12.5 |
| FG-20 | 2,000 | 11-15/3 | 20.5 |

Primary Applications
- Closed circulation with ball grinders for ore-sand separation
- Classification of ore sand and fine sludge in gravity separation
- Particle size classification during metal ore processing
- Desliming and water removal in processing circuits
